The Cottages of Snohomish sits in a quiet part of Snohomish, Washington, where you'll find yellow cottage-style buildings with wood bridges at the entrance, mature trees, and wide green lawns. Each building holds up to 14 residents, giving it a small, close-knit feeling with a home-like atmosphere. The community focuses on independent living, assisted living, memory care, respite care, and even adult day care and home health services, so seniors with many different needs can find help here. There are studio apartments including some for memory care, as well as single and semi-private room options, all with views of trees and areas where residents can bring their own furniture and favorite things from home to feel more comfortable. Residents can enjoy covered walking pathways for rainy days, secure, tree-lined paths, lush landscaping, garden gazebos, and peaceful patios. Safety is high on the list here with emergency call systems, 24-hour staff, medication management, and around-the-clock certified care, and there's always someone available if help is needed, day or night.
The Cottages of Snohomish lets adults 55 and older live in a cozy, peaceful setting with services that include meal preparation, daily housekeeping, medication help, health checks, physical and occupational therapy, and salon and barber shop visits without leaving the grounds. There are thoughtful amenities like kitchenettes in the rooms, high-speed internet, and even free transportation for shopping or doctor visits by community van or bus. Residents who enjoy their pets are allowed to bring some pets, except cats and small dogs. Seniors can follow a full schedule with activity programs, restaurant-style dining with meals made by chefs and meal planners, outings, fitness and wellness programs, and TV lounges for relaxing. Memory care is available in a secure part of the community designed to prevent wandering and confusion for those with Alzheimer's or dementia, with staff who have special training. Every care plan gets matched to the resident's needs, whether it's medication reminders, nursing, help with daily chores, or help from home care aides for those who need companionship or non-medical support. Residents can still enjoy the outdoors with accessible walkways and covered routes to stay dry when it rains, and the grounds include sweeping lawns and flower beds that invite everyone out for fresh air. Grooming, maintenance, and transportation are all on hand, plus visits from medical providers right to the resident's room.
The indoor spaces have a memory care reception with exposed wood-beam ceilings and cozy sitting areas, common rooms with warm lighting, an inviting dining area with flowers on tables, a large TV lounge, and bathrooms built for easy access and safety. Each apartment is set up to feel calm and familiar, surrounded by a small group of neighbors, making it easier for seniors to settle in and feel at home. The Cottages of Snohomish holds a state license (number 2372) and has been recognized with the Best of Senior Living Award and the Best of Senior Living All Star Award.
